Output 3be4fe69fae59b3743029d236e121a42b90fc0202f53835731960fb5e4da0190:1

value
1870661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e847c8f0bf73b7af7754ce24fc65da42ef673465 OP_EQUAL
address
3NsCgkb7mpkmVPTFnTXtZwjvVZo52yh8k1
transaction
3be4fe69fae59b3743029d236e121a42b90fc0202f53835731960fb5e4da0190
confirmations
284658
spent
true